Pte. John Smith

British Army 20th (Blackheath & Woolwich) Btn. London Regiment

from:Twickenham

(d.21st Aug 1917)

When John Smith came home on leave, which I think was for just two days, his mother (my grandmother) told me that when John was about to go back to his regiment he said to her, `Do not expect to see me again'. She watched him walk down the road and round the bend out of sight. She did not see him again as he was killed on the 21st August 1917, which I think was most likely the Third battle of Ypres. He was 25 years old and I think this does highlight just what soldiers thought about their chance of survival. Very sad.
